Eat Like A Female Fitness Model: Dieting Secrets

how to diet like a female fitness model

Female fitness models have to work hard to stay in shape, and their diets are just as important as their training routines. There is no one-size-fits-all approach to dieting like a female fitness model, as everyone's body is different, but there are some common strategies that can help you get into shape. Firstly, it's important to establish your motivation for wanting to diet. This will help you implement a strategy to achieve your goals. For example, if you want to get lean, you'll need to be in a calorie deficit, but it's important to ensure you're still getting enough nutrients. A typical fitness model diet includes lean protein sources like chicken, fish, tofu, and eggs, as well as complex carbohydrates, healthy fats, and micronutrients. It's also crucial to stay hydrated and cut out processed foods, unhealthy fats, and excess sugar.

Consume a balanced diet of whole, unprocessed foods, including lean protein, complex carbohydrates, and healthy fats

Consuming a balanced diet of whole, unprocessed foods is a cornerstone of dieting like a female fitness model. This means including lean protein, complex carbohydrates, and healthy fats in your meals.

Firstly, let's talk about lean protein. Lean meats like chicken, turkey, beef, and pork are excellent sources of high-quality protein, as well as important nutrients like iron and zinc. Opt for lean or low-fat meat options to avoid unhealthy saturated fats. Fish such as salmon, tuna, and mackerel are also fantastic choices, as they are rich in protein and omega-3 fatty acids, which promote heart health. Dairy products like Greek yogurt, milk, and cottage cheese are also protein-rich and provide additional nutrients like calcium. If you're looking for plant-based sources of protein, consider eggs, nuts, beans, and pulses.

Complex carbohydrates are an essential part of a balanced diet. They include foods like beans, vegetables, fruits, and whole grains. These foods are packed with fiber, vitamins, and minerals, and they cause a gradual increase in blood sugar compared to simple carbohydrates. Complex carbs help improve digestive health and can reduce your risk of chronic diseases.

Lastly, healthy fats are an important component of a balanced diet. Foods like avocados, fatty fish (such as salmon, trout, mackerel, and sardines), nuts, eggs, and certain dairy products are great sources of healthy fats. These foods provide essential nutrients like omega-3 fatty acids, vitamins, and minerals. Dark chocolate with a high cocoa content (at least 70%) is also a tasty way to include healthy fats in your diet.

Remember, the key to dieting like a fitness model is not starvation but safe and effective methods of fat loss. This involves making thoughtful food choices, ensuring your meals are balanced and nutrient-dense, and considering your specific goals and motivations.

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water to aid digestion, increase metabolism, and promote glowing skin

Drinking water is an essential part of staying healthy, and it is especially important when dieting and exercising to become a female fitness model. Water has many benefits, from aiding digestion to increasing metabolism and improving the skin.

Firstly, drinking plenty of water can aid digestion by quite literally helping to move food through the digestive tract. Water also helps to break down food so that the body can more easily absorb the nutrients. This is important for anyone wanting to improve their health, but especially for those looking to diet and exercise like a female fitness model.

Secondly, water can increase metabolism. This is because drinking water stimulates thermogenesis, or heat production, in the body. The body has to expend energy to warm the water to body temperature, and this process speeds up metabolism. A 2003 study found that drinking two cups of water led to a 30% increase in the metabolic rates of 14 healthy adults.

Thirdly, water is great for the skin. The skin is the body's largest organ, and it is important to keep it hydrated. Drinking water can help to maintain the skin's elasticity, reduce wrinkles and fine lines, and prevent acne and pimples by keeping pores clear. As we age, the body finds it tougher to retain water, so drinking more water can help to keep the skin hydrated and healthy.

In addition to these benefits, water may also help with weight loss by suppressing appetite and making exercise more efficient. It is important to note that while water has these benefits, it should be combined with a healthy diet and exercise routine to achieve the desired results. Avoid processed foods, unhealthy fats, and excess sugar, as these can hinder weight loss and negatively impact health

To diet like a female fitness model, it is important to avoid processed foods, unhealthy fats, and excess sugar. These can hinder weight loss and negatively impact health.

Processed foods, such as ready meals, baked goods, and processed meats, can lead to weight gain and an increased risk of type 2 diabetes. They are often chemically processed, high in sugar, artificial ingredients, refined carbohydrates, and unhealthy fats. These ultra-processed foods are a major contributor to obesity and can increase inflammation and bad cholesterol levels, leading to a higher risk of heart disease. Mechanical processing, like grinding beef or pasteurizing milk, does not necessarily make foods unhealthy, but chemical processing often adds refined ingredients and artificial substances with little nutritional value. These ultra-processed foods also tend to be high in saturated fats and salt, which can be harmful in excess.

Unhealthy fats, specifically artificial trans fats, are often found in ultra-processed foods. They are created by adding hydrogen to liquid vegetable oils, making them more solid and increasing their shelf life. Trans fats increase inflammation and bad cholesterol levels, contributing to a higher risk of heart disease, stroke, and type 2 diabetes. Therefore, it is essential to limit the consumption of ultra-processed foods to reduce the intake of these unhealthy fats.

Excess sugar consumption has been linked to an increased risk of diabetes and weight gain. Sugar-sweetened beverages, such as sodas, juices, and sweet teas, are major contributors as they are loaded with fructose, which increases hunger and does not curb your appetite. Prolonged consumption of sugary drinks can lead to leptin resistance, causing blood sugar problems and an increased risk of heart disease. Additionally, high sugar intake can contribute to obesity, which is the strongest risk factor for diabetes.

To avoid excess sugar, it is recommended to cut back on sweetened foods and beverages. Instead, focus on consuming whole, unprocessed foods, such as plain yogurt with fresh berries, whole fruits, and water or unsweetened beverages. These simple substitutions can significantly reduce sugar intake and improve overall health.

Understand your body type and tailor your diet and exercise routine accordingly for optimal results

Understanding your body type is key to achieving your fitness goals. Each body type has a unique response to diet and exercise, so tailoring your diet and workout routine to your specific body type will help you achieve optimal results.

There are two primary categories of body types: those defined by digestion (endomorph, mesomorph, and ectomorph) and those described by shape (triangle, rectangle, apple, hourglass, and pear). Endomorphs tend to accumulate fat around the abdomen, similar to the apple shape, which is associated with a higher risk of cardiovascular disease. Ectomorphs, on the other hand, are characterised by a fast metabolism and lean physique, making it challenging to gain muscle mass but easier to stay lean. Mesomorphs tend to have a naturally fit build and can gain muscle and burn fat more easily.

If you are an endomorph, your diet should focus on balanced meals rich in lean proteins, healthy fats, and complex carbohydrates to support energy levels and muscle growth. Incorporate regular physical activity to boost metabolism and burn calories, and engage in a mix of cardio and strength training to promote fat loss and muscle toning. Stay hydrated by drinking plenty of water, and consider incorporating flexibility training to improve your range of motion and prevent injuries.

For ectomorphs, focus on compound exercises that target multiple muscle groups simultaneously. As ectomorphs tend to have a faster metabolism, it is crucial to focus on both nutrition and recovery methods. A diet rich in complex carbohydrates, lean proteins, and healthy fats is recommended.

Mesomorphs, with their naturally fit build, should maintain a balanced diet and a mix of strength and cardiovascular exercises to maintain their proportionate muscle and fat distribution.

In addition to understanding your body type, it is important to establish your motivation for dieting and implement a strategy to achieve your goals. Calorie monitoring is essential, as achieving a low body fat percentage requires a calorie deficit, where you burn more calories than you consume. However, it is crucial to focus on the quality of calories, prioritising whole foods like v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ats to ensure nutrient density without an excessive caloric intake.

Consistency is key in achieving your body composition goals. Make adjustments as needed, but stick to your plan to see progress.

Maintain discipline and ambition, as dieting and hard training go hand in hand for achieving a fitness model physique

To achieve a fitness model physique, it is imperative to cultivate discipline and ambition, as these qualities will fuel your commitment to rigorous training and strategic dieting. Here are some insights to help you stay focused and driven:

Understand your "why": Start by asking yourself why you want to embark on this journey. Are you aiming for a specific goal, such as a photoshoot or a competition? Establishing this foundation will provide the motivation you need to stay disciplined when things get challenging.

Set clear goals and strategies: Define specific goals and create a strategy to achieve them. For example, if your goal is to reduce body fat, educate yourself on calorie deficits and how to implement them safely. This may include monitoring your calorie intake and making adjustments to create the desired deficit.

Consistency is key: Achieving and maintaining a fitness model physique is a long-term commitment. It requires consistency in your diet and training regimen. Even during periods when you are not actively training for a specific event, stay disciplined by maintaining a healthy diet and continuing your workouts. This will ensure you are always in a state of readiness and avoid the need for drastic measures.

Mental fortitude: Cultivating mental resilience is just as important as physical training. It is normal to encounter challenges and setbacks, but maintaining ambition and discipline will help you stay focused and committed to your goals. Surround yourself with positive influences and seek support from professionals or peers when needed.

Customise your approach: Recognise that everyone's body is different, and what works for one person may not work for another. Pay attention to how your body responds to certain foods and exercises, and be willing to adapt your strategies accordingly. This may involve seeking professional guidance to tailor your diet and training plan to your unique needs and goals.

Remember, achieving a fitness model physique is not just about physical transformation. It requires a holistic approach that includes mental fortitude, discipline, and a deep understanding of your body's needs.
